Be certain to keep documentation of your injury with photos prior to filing suit. If you lack the ability to take photos, maybe a relative or friend could do so. Be sure to take these photos right away so they will show the injuries accurately.

A bit of pain doesn’t make for a personal injury claim. There is good chance that you will feel well pretty soon. If it has been a few days and you are still having problems, you should definitely call a lawyer at that time.

Never say you’re sorry regarding anything concerning an accident. This could indicate fault. You might even think you’re at fault, but don’t jump to that conclusion just yet.

It’s important to know the type of coverage the person at fault has. You might be able to make more than one claim. If you speak with them and they aren’t giving up this information, you may want to get an affidavit so that they’re more likely to give you the information.

Prepare all the paperwork related to your personal injury and medical treatment before meeting with your lawyer for the first time. Bring police reports, the paperwork you received from your insurance agency, your medical bills and documents on income loss. All of these documents can help a potential lawyer determine if your case is one they can handle.

Get the contact information and name of everyone who saw your accident. Your attorney needs to talk to them right away. People forget over time, or move away, so getting information immediately is one of the best ways to reach them in order for you to prevail.

Stay quiet. If you’re hurt, keep yourself quiet about the situation. You should explain where the injury is and describe the pain but not give any details on how you got injured. If any other questions are asked, answer them as honestly as possible in as few words as possible. Anything you say now can come back to bite you later.

Talk to a variety of lawyers. You need to be sure you work together well with them. You also need to find a lawyer that is confident he can win your case and can provide reasons why he feels this way.
